A walking foot sewing machine is characterized by its unique presser foot mechanism, which consists of multiple components that move in a synchronized manner to feed the fabric evenly through the machine. Unlike standard sewing machines, which rely solely on the feed dogs at the bottom, walking foot machines include a top feed mechanism. This allows the top layer of fabric—such as heavy leather—to be moved in perfect harmony with the lower layer, preventing slipping and uneven stitching.
